Jumeirah Egypt Launches Its First Project “NAIA Bay” in North Coast

Jumeirah Egypt for Real Estate Investments has officially announced the launch of its first project, “NAIA Bay” in the Ras El Hekma Bay on the North Coast, with investments of EGP 7 bn, and covers an area of ​​112 acres, Invest-Gate reports.

On this occasion, Hisham Eldanasoury, CEO of Jumeirah Egypt comments, “Egypt has seen a continuous urban renaissance in the last seven years, which motivated Egyptian and international investors to expand on the market and take advantage of the development of the state in the establishment of new cities and urban projects.”

“With unique surroundings and mesmerizing views, the innovative design of the “NAIA BAY” project is inspired by the Greek school of art and construction along with contemporary architecture,” says Shady El-Ghunaimi addressing the press conference.

El-Ghunaimi adds, “With an imperial waterfront for all units, the design of the project, which is located at 212 km aims to meet the clients’ needs as it overlooks artificial lakes to provide a water view for all units. Moreover, it offers a wide range of services and amenities, among them an international 5-star luxury hotel, a shopping center, a private beach, swimming pools, cafés, restaurants, and a private beach club.”

NAIA Bay comprises 732 units of various residential types, with areas ranging from 65 to 520 sqm. Furthermore, the project includes a plethora of utilities and services, as well as including six different areas, including a hotel area with a private beach and unique facilities, a Bungalow and cabins, and Fira area for villas, twin houses, and townhouses.

Besides, it also contains Pelagio neighborhood, which consists of twin homes with a private imperial waterfront, and Hali area that includes townhouses that overlooks the lagoons. Furthermore, it features Plaka region for Commercial Outlets and Chalets, Poli area for lavish kiosks, cafés, and an outlet for international brands. Moreover, it includes a boutique hotel.

In addition, the company cooperates with major specialized architectural consultancy firms and world-leading companies in tourism services, as well as a US-based company, namely Crystal Lagoon, to oversee the construction of the 60,000 sqm- lagoon to provide an unparalleled experience and service to the project’s residents while ensuring their privacy.
